If you haven't been to Amelie Le Bar a Vin (Polk between Washington/ Clay) - I definitely recommend checking them out on the weekdays during Happy Hour: 5-7 pm. It's honestly the only time this place is NOT packed. Maybe because the staff consists of hot French guys.... The plateau apero is $25 bucks and includes: 3 cheeses of your choice, a selection of charcuterie (speck, coppa, salami YUM), olives, dipping sauces, and spreads. They also offer healthy pours of vino in large goblets. During Happy Hour on the weekends, you can get a customized flight of wines (3 glasses)...

Lamb chops are not only a tender, flavorful cut of meat, but also make an elegant dish worthy of any special occasion. When properly prepared, the meat should fall of its bone and melt in your mouth like butter. Best of all, it's a cinch to make. Paired with a simple marinade of fresh herbs, garlic and olive oil, this lamb will make your taste buds sing! Giada de Laurentiis's minimalist approach of using just a few quality ingredients really shines through in this recipe. I paired these chops with classic Mediterranean flavors including a mint pesto and classic tabbouleh...
